FLA is an intriguing drama that captures the ebb and flow of human connection. Théo and Anna's friendship starts off casually, almost effortlessly, but there's an undercurrent that hints at deeper complexities. The tone is both intimate and unsettling, a juxtaposition that keeps viewers on edge. The pacing feels deliberate, allowing the relationship to breathe before it takes a strange turn, which feels inevitable yet shocking. The performances are raw and genuine; you really feel the weight of their interactions. It’s distinctive in how it explores themes of trust and vulnerability, without ever relying on flashy effects or melodrama. The film embraces an almost minimalist approach, making every moment count.
